In Xinxiang Aera of Henan Province in 1997, the occurrence of cotton pests were investigated in the Bt cotton and common cotton fields The result showed that the numbers of cotton bollworm egg were similarly in both fields, but that of survival larvae on Bt cotton were lower than that on common cotton The occurrence of cotton aphis was no difference but the spider mite were more heavy in Bt cotton field At the same time,control strategy against cotton pests were discussed for the Bt cotton

对河南新乡棉区种植的转Bt基因棉和常规棉棉田虫情进行了定点系统调查和大田普查,结果表明:棉铃虫在两种棉田棉花上的落卵量无明显差别,而幼虫存量差异显著,Bt棉棉花上幼虫存量显著降低;Bt棉对棉蚜的发生无明显的影响,而Bt棉上棉红蜘蛛的发生比常规棉略重,同时初步研究制定出种植Bt棉后的棉虫综防对策
